jQuery Mobile是一个基于jQuery的移动端UI框架,可以快速构建移动端网页。在使用jQuery Mobile开发移动端网页时,经常需要进行页面刷新,以实现页面数据的更新和显示效果的改变。jQuery Mobile提供了多种刷新方式,可以根据不同的需求进行选择使用。
二、jQuery Mobile刷新的方式
1. 页面重载
.reload()方法实现。但是,这种方式会导致页面重新加载,造成不必要的流量浪费,影响用户体验。因此,在实际开发中应该尽量避免使用页面重载。
2. AJAX刷新
obilegePage()方法实现。这种方式可以在不影响用户体验的情况下,实现页面数据的更新和显示效果的改变。
3. 自动刷新
terval()方法实现。这种方式可以定时更新页面数据,但是会造成不必要的流量浪费,影响用户体验。因此,在实际开发中应该尽量避免使用自动刷新。
三、jQuery Mobile刷新的应用场景
1. 数据实时更新
在一些需要实时更新数据的场景下,可以使用AJAX刷新方式实现数据的实时更新。
2. 页面效果改变
在一些需要改变页面效果的场景下,可以使用AJAX刷新方式实现页面效果的改变,例如:页面切换效果、页面元素动态显示等。
3. 定时更新数据
在一些需要定时更新数据的场景下,可以使用自动刷新方式实现数据的定时更新。
四、jQuery Mobile刷新技巧
1. 合理选择刷新方式
在使用jQuery Mobile进行页面刷新时,应该合理选择刷新方式,
2. 合理设置刷新时间
在使用自动刷新方式时,应该合理设置刷新时间,
3. 合理使用缓存
在使用AJAX刷新方式时,应该合理使用缓存,避免重复请求数据,造成不必要的流量浪费。
jQuery Mobile提供了多种刷新方式,可以根据不同的需求进行选择使用。在实际开发中,应该合理选择刷新方式,同时,应该合理设置刷新时间和使用缓存,以提高应用性能。